The Error-Free-Installation Release
If you are already running 7.x-1.1, this is not an important or necessary update. This release benefits new memcache installations. If you are currently running 7.x-1.0 or an earlier release, you should update after proper testing.
There are no measurable performance changes between 7.x-1.1 and 7.x-1.2. The loadtests we used to confirm this are freely available at https://github.com/tag1consulting/drupal-loadtest. They assist in pre-populating a site with data, and then running a jMeter loadtest suite against the test website. While the tests aren’t comprehensive and only focus on common core functionality, they provide fantastic insight and detail into the performance differences between releases.
What’s changed since 7.x-1.1
Overview
This release fixes an error that can happen if you try to install memcache w/o first properly installing all required dependencies. It also improves the documentation, providing troubleshooting tips for specific errors and warnings you may see.
Details
- Add troubleshooting tips for common installation errors.
#2279969: 'Failed to store to then retrieve data from memcache' unknown cause - Handle misconfiguration without fatal error.
#2280219: Fatal error upon installation, $t not defined in hook_enable()
